Shrimp Rolls

1½ pounds medium shrimp, peeled and deveined

2½ cups shredded mozzarella cheese

¼ – ½ cups olive oil

1 green onion, chopped

1 tablespoon dried oregano

¼ – ½ teaspoon garlic salt

5 sausage rolls or sub rolls

Preheat oven to 350 degrees. Line a baking sheet with aluminum foil and spray lightly with cooking spray. Cook shrimp in boiling water until just pink. Remove, drain and place in a large bowl. Add shredded mozzarella cheese. Toss with olive oil. Mixture needs to be wet but not soggy. Stir in green onion, dried oregano and garlic salt. Mix well to combine. Place rolls on prepared baking sheet. Fill rolls with shrimp mixture. Drizzle with olive oil, if desired. Bake in preheated oven for 20 minutes or until cheese is melted and bread is slightly toasted. Serves 5.
